Blaise Cendrars was born on 1 September 1887 in La Chaux-de-Fonds, Neuchâtel, Switzerland. He was a writer and director, known for La Venere nera (1923), Sutter's Gold (1936) and Autour de la roue (1923). He was married to Raymone and Félicie Poznanska. He died on 21 January 1961 in Paris, France.
